Safety and Student Welfare Should Come First
Student safety is one of the most important considerations when selecting a boarding school. Parents should understand how the school manages residential supervision, security, medical support, emergencies, visitor access, and student welfare.
A responsible institution should have clear procedures for dealing with emergencies and should ensure that students have access to appropriate support when needed. Parents should also understand how the school communicates with families regarding student progress and welfare.
A safe and supportive environment allows students to concentrate on their education and personal development with greater confidence.

Visit the School Before Making a Final Decision
Whenever possible, parents should visit a boarding school before enrolling their child. A visit can provide a better understanding of classrooms, accommodation, sports facilities, dining areas, study spaces, and the overall atmosphere.
Parents can also speak with school representatives and ask questions about academic programs, residential supervision, student activities, fees, admissions, and communication policies. Observing the environment personally can make the decision-making process much easier.
Prepare Your Child for a Successful Boarding Experience
Parents can make the transition easier by preparing children for the responsibilities of boarding life. Students should understand that residential education involves following schedules, sharing spaces, managing personal belongings, respecting rules, and communicating appropriately with teachers and classmates.
Helping children develop basic organizational and self-care habits before joining the school can increase their confidence. When students understand what to expect, they may find it easier to adapt to their new surroundings.
